II Kings 2:9
 
"And so it was, when they had crossed over that Elijah said to Elisha, 'Ask! What may I do for you, before I am taken away from you?' Elisha said, 'Please, let a double portion of your spirit be upon me.' "
 
Elijah was about leave this world, and his ministry, as a prophet to a nation and as a personal mentor to Elisha, was coming to a close. The torch would be passed. Elijah's offer expresses his affection for his pupil, and Elisha's answer shows his profound respect for his mentor: "I want to be like you." No greater compliment can be given to another person than to emulate that person. Elisha did not ask for money or position. His request showed Elisha's true heart.  He wanted a spiritual blessing, even greater than Elijah's.  This is a probing question:  If I was in Elisha's shoes, what would my last request be?
 
TODAY'S THOUGHT: The desire for spiritual blessing outweighs every other possible legacy.
